The Marion Police Department and Marion County Sheriff’s Office are investigating a burglary where a large amount of silver coins, gold coins, and silver bars where stolen. The theft occurred between June 22 and June 30, 2015.
Last week officers from the Marion City Police Department, Marion County Sheriff’s Office, and MARMET Drug Task Force executed a search warrant in the 1000 block of Jamaica Dr as part of the investigation.
Several of these coins have been located at precious metal businesses throughout central Ohio. Local law enforcement is asking for help from the public, pawn shops, and precious metal business in contacting law enforcement if any of the coins were bought or traded.
The silver coins are described as the following:
- 1 ½ oz silver coin
- Year 2014
- One side Elizabeth II 8 Dollars 2014
- One side Canada with an image of an Arctic Fox
Anyone having information on the theft or recovery of the coins is asked to contact Det. Scott Sterling or Det. Ben Graff of the Marion Police Department. You can call (740) 387-2525 or phone the TIPS Line at 740-375-TIPS (8477).
